It seems like a fair price, if you can keep your expectations in check. Tempted, but I will pass. I rather spend a little more for better quality.

FWIW: I found the following opinion on a Reddit post.

"They're small, have one driver, are made of plastic, and have "capacitive touch" functionality. That seems like they're designed to be very niche. Only someone who wants special tech on their speaker and needs small speakers would get them. Also they look to be sealed but specs say they hit 58hz? I have a hard time believing that. Especially since the matching sub is tiny with a 6.5" driver, only 60 watts of peak power, and is listed as playing from 40hz to 200hz. If the speakers get to 58hz wouldn't you want a sub that gets a lot lower? And why does it need to go to to 200hz? Are the speakers not doing that?

It just seems like all the money is going towards their "features" instead of their sound. Maybe they are good, but I don't think I'd bother.

Edit: oh also the sub as adjustable RGB lighting. That seems like a waste of money for something that will be at your feet lol"
